Output 6929f68bd4c8ca429914fb51b56e9343045453ebc3da79e31b0413b4be5580e1:2

value
63463175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c67d2b740b22676fdb9677f5dc61f25e69c477c OP_EQUAL
address
37CQqousmarfq5VkoJfdXkV4ibBca5MgPg
transaction
6929f68bd4c8ca429914fb51b56e9343045453ebc3da79e31b0413b4be5580e1
confirmations
148282
spent
true